Acoustic Samples B5 v 2.5.2 Update rack

Hi, I have reworked this rack because the updates from AS weren’t backward compatible. It is much like the previous rack but due to changes AS made to the scripting you can no longer save some parameters as select state so they will only save as entire bank. This leads to some significant problems with sharing using that preset model. I made 3 versions of the same rack with the same B5 presets. Model 1 was the entire bank style with the data saved in the preset snapshots and synced with rack states so you can call presets from song level. The problem is for 35 presets it is a whopping 197 Mbytes so it is not easily sharable and it takes a while for each preset to load. The second style I tried was a copy of the old rack using the same style of using the states to save the data of only the parameters that were changed, it was about 5 Mbytes and loaded presets very fast. It can not save organ type anymore on the new version so you can’t mix C3 with B3 patches in the same banks. The last type I made was with the new parameter sets type and it is like the states type in size and function but saves the parameter data as parameter set snapshots. It was also about 5 Mbytes in size and switches way faster than the Entire Bank type I described but a little slower than the original rack state type I am replacing. So lots of new knowledge on the various preset methods and the ups and downs of them. I am going to post the original states type replacement rack for B5 v2.5 here : It uses the 1969 C3 Model

Parallel Bass Amp

Was playing around with Neural DSP’s Parallax Bass Amp and thought it was a bit too metal oriented but liked the overall idea. So I constructed a rack that does something similar. This seems to be able to get more mellow while still maintaining some edginess when desired.

Might be a useful rack for those who (like me) do bass as a secondary instrument but don’t have much dedicated bass gear or plugins, and really more of an old school player just looking for dash of modern.

Uses Melda’s free suite found here and Distorque’s free Plusdistortion found here. You have to leave both Plusdistortion instances UIs open in Cantabile because they have an issue…so a bit flakey in that regard, but sounds good enough to put up with imo. (didn’t like this plug on guitar but it’s decent for this imo)

Key controls are Low Comp threshold and level, Mid Distortion amount (or bypass), High Distortion amount (or bypass), Low Pass freq and level, High Pass freq and level.

The mid-pass on Neural’s plugin is fixed, but I played with moving it a little and got some great tones, just don’t move this one very much is all.

This rack sounds good imo using OwnHammer SVT 10 IRs (not free). With my P/J I’m able to get a wide array of tones from mellow to quite edgy with tight clean lows.
